“For these inestimable blessings we cannot but be grateful to that Providence which watches over the destiny of nations… When we view the blessings with which our country has been favored, those which we now enjoy, and the means which we possess of handing them down unimpaired to our latest posterity, our attention is irresistibly drawn to the source from whence they flow. Let us then, unite in offering our most grateful acknowledgments for these blessings to the Divine Author of All Good.” ~ President James Monroe – November 16, 1818

Operation World : Pray for South Sudan : South Sudan is the world’s newest country. The nation was born in a great spirit of unity, happiness, and hope. Thank God for this freedom from the long, painful domination by the north. Yet, more than 10 years on, over a quarter of the population rely on aid agencies for food, the majority of females have suffered sexual violence, and progress is continually stalled by ethnic rivalries who refuse to share power, reconcile or build a better future together. Every family in South Sudan suffers lasting effects from the horrors of war and conflict. A country with a large Christian majority should surely not be beset by such self-inflicted harm. Pray for the Church to have a good influence in society and leadership, to make life better for all people. We echo the words of the final line of the national anthem, “Oh God, bless South Sudan!”
